Oracle Database 10g and Intec Telecom Systems

From ORACLE Magazine:

[M]any of the new or improved features of Oracle Database 10g Release 2 help lower infrastructure costs.

Oracle Database 10g Release 2 is "a useful extension of the technology with some solid new features that are going to improve time on task, opening up the possibility for cost savings," says David Scott, database practice manager at Atlanta, Georgia-based Intec Telecom Systems. Intec develops world-class operations and business-support systems used by more than 60 percent of the world's largest telecommunications carriers in more than 70 countries. The majority of Intec's nearly 700 implementations run on Oracle. Scott's role at Intec involves more than just keeping abreast of trends; he also evangelizes proper use and application of various technologies, including Oracle, for the product group to meet Intec customers' needs.

Scott is one of many beta testers who worked with Oracle Database 10g Release 2 during a beta-test week at Oracle headquarters last May (see "DBAs Discuss Oracle Database 10g Release 2," page 44). "I think Oracle Database 10g Release 2 will add additional benefits to Intec's offering, both from a technology and a business standpoint," offers Scott. There's a lot to like in the new release, he adds, noting the vastly improved installation experience for Oracle Real Application Clusters (Oracle RAC) with the Cluster Verification Utility and Oracle Clusterware—an improvement Scott says could have some significant impact in reducing costs for Intec....
